Organic and Natural Products Expo Africa promises expanded trade opportunities, new product categories and record business participation

The Organic and Natural Products Expo Africa returns to the Sandton Convention Centre from 7 to 9 August 2026, bringing together hundreds of exhibitors, buyers, retailers, investors and trade partners under one roof for the continent’s most significant gathering in the natural and organic products sector.

Now firmly established as Africa’s premier trade platform for the industry, the 2026 Johannesburg edition is expected to build on a strong 2025 showing that drew more than 4,200 verified visitors and over 200 exhibitors from across 10 countries.

The event provides a dedicated space where small and medium enterprises can connect directly with buyers, secure retail listings, explore export pathways and access the kind of market intelligence that is difficult to obtain elsewhere.

Warren Hickinbotham, co-founder of the Organic and Natural Products Expo Africa, says the expo was built around a clear commercial purpose. “From the beginning, we wanted this to be a serious business event. The organic and natural products sector in Africa is generating real commercial activity, and companies at every stage of growth need a reliable platform where deals get done and relationships get built.”

South Africa’s position within the global natural products economy continues to strengthen, supported by a rich biodiversity that includes indigenous ingredients such as rooibos, marula, buchu, moringa and honeybush. These ingredients are attracting growing international interest, and the expo plays a direct role in connecting local producers with the global supply chains and distribution networks that can take their products to market.

New Feature Zones Open Fresh Commercial Opportunities

The 2026 expo introduces two significant additions that reflect the changing landscape of the natural products industry. The Cannabis Corner will provide a dedicated space for legal, non-THC and CBD wellness products, giving suppliers, formulators and buyers in this emerging category a focused environment to explore commercial partnerships.

The Mushroom Emporium, the second new zone, will spotlight the fast-growing functional mushroom segment, featuring products built around ingredients including lion’s mane, reishi, chaga and cordyceps. Both zones respond directly to rising consumer demand and growing retailer interest in these categories.

Hickinbotham notes that the new additions reflect a deliberate effort to stay ahead of where the market is heading. “We pay close attention to what buyers are looking for and where category growth is happening. The functional mushroom space and the CBD wellness market are both showing strong momentum, and it makes sense to give them proper visibility at the expo so that genuine business conversations can take place.”

Strong Industry Support Reflects the Sector’s Growing Confidence

The expo draws broad support from across the industry, with backing from trade bodies, government partners and sector organisations that recognise the platform’s value in driving economic participation.

Demand from small businesses seeking to exhibit continues to significantly outpace available floor space, with applications for 2025 reaching approximately 1,200 against a capacity of around 250 exhibitors. This gap underscores both the health of the sector and the need for continued corporate investment in helping smaller producers access the market.

Hickinbotham is clear about what the event represents for the industry at large. “The appetite from South African entrepreneurs in this space is remarkable. When you see that level of ambition and product quality coming through, the case for growing the event and bringing more businesses into the fold becomes very straightforward.”
